2016-06-20 15 views
1

GitHubアカウントをローカルリポジトリと同期できません。GitHubリポジトリとローカルリポジトリを同期できません

変更をリポジトリにプッシュ/プル/フェッチしようとする度に、sshクライアントはエラーメッセージを印刷せずに、リモートのリポジトリに変更を加えることなく間違いなく戻ります。例として

$git push origin master 
Enter passphrase for key '/home/sriram/.ssh/id_rsa': 

[email protected] /cygdrive/i/work/workspace/myProject 

これはCygwin端末上で観察出力されます。誰もがこの問題を解決するために私を助けることができますか?

更新:
さらにトレースを実装しようとしました。私がサーバーに認証されていますようだが、それだけで突然停止します。

$ GIT_SSH_COMMAND="ssh -v" git push origin master 
OpenSSH_7.2p2, OpenSSL 1.0.2h 3 May 2016 
debug1: Connecting to github.com [192.30.252.123] port 22. 
debug1: Connection established. 
debug1: identity file /home/sriramshankar/.ssh/id_rsa type 1 
debug1: key_load_public: No such file or directory 
debug1: identity file /home/sriramshankar/.ssh/id_rsa-cert type -1 
debug1: key_load_public: No such file or directory 
debug1: identity file /home/sriramshankar/.ssh/id_dsa type -1 
debug1: key_load_public: No such file or directory 
debug1: identity file /home/sriramshankar/.ssh/id_dsa-cert type -1 
debug1: key_load_public: No such file or directory 
debug1: identity file /home/sriramshankar/.ssh/id_ecdsa type -1 
debug1: key_load_public: No such file or directory 
debug1: identity file /home/sriramshankar/.ssh/id_ecdsa-cert type -1 
debug1: key_load_public: No such file or directory 
debug1: identity file /home/sriramshankar/.ssh/id_ed25519 type -1 
debug1: key_load_public: No such file or directory 
debug1: identity file /home/sriramshankar/.ssh/id_ed25519-cert type -1 
debug1: Enabling compatibility mode for protocol 2.0 
debug1: Local version string SSH-2.0-OpenSSH_7.2 
debug1: Remote protocol version 2.0, remote software version libssh-0.7.0 
debug1: no match: libssh-0.7.0 
debug1: Authenticating to github.com:22 as 'git' 
debug1: SSH2_MSG_KEXINIT sent 
debug1: SSH2_MSG_KEXINIT received 
debug1: kex: algorithm: [email protected] 
debug1: kex: host key algorithm: ssh-rsa 
debug1: kex: server->client cipher: [email protected] MAC: <implicit> compression: none 
debug1: kex: client->server cipher: [email protected] MAC: <implicit> compression: none 
debug1: expecting SSH2_MSG_KEX_ECDH_REPLY 
debug1: Server host key: ssh-rsa SHA256:nThbg6kXUpJWGl7E1IGOCspRomTxdCARLviKw6E5SY8 
debug1: Host 'github.com' is known and matches the RSA host key. 
debug1: Found key in /home/sriramshankar/.ssh/known_hosts:1 
debug1: rekey after 134217728 blocks 
debug1: SSH2_MSG_NEWKEYS sent 
debug1: expecting SSH2_MSG_NEWKEYS 
debug1: rekey after 134217728 blocks 
debug1: SSH2_MSG_NEWKEYS received 
debug1: SSH2_MSG_SERVICE_ACCEPT received 
debug1: Authentications that can continue: publickey 
debug1: Next authentication method: publickey 
debug1: Offering RSA public key: /home/sriramshankar/.ssh/id_rsa 
debug1: Server accepts key: pkalg ssh-rsa blen 279 
Enter passphrase for key '/home/sriramshankar/.ssh/id_rsa': 
debug1: Authentication succeeded (publickey). 
Authenticated to github.com ([192.30.252.123]:22). 
debug1: channel 0: new [client-session] 
debug1: Entering interactive session. 
debug1: pledge: network 
debug1: Sending command: git-receive-pack 'englishhelper/EHCloud.git' 

[email protected] /cygdrive/i/work/workspace/ehCloud 
$ debug1: client_input_channel_req: channel 0 rtype exit-status reply 0 
debug1: channel 0: free: client-session, nchannels 1 
Transferred: sent 2808, received 2088 bytes, in 2.0 seconds 
Bytes per second: sent 1379.3, received 1025.7 
debug1: Exit status 0 
+0

gitのどのバージョンを使用していますか。 – VonC

+0

'git version 2.8.2'を使用しています – Sriram

+0

httft://github.com/englishhelper/EHCloudは存在しませんが、 – VonC

答えて

3

スタートによって:

できますhave more traces

GIT_TRACE_PACKET=true git push 
# or 
GIT_SSH_COMMAND="ssh -v" git push 

OP Sriramin the commentsを確認:

問題だったこと。コミットなどは、Git Bashシェルではうまくいきますが、cygwinではうまくいきません。

+0

返信いただきありがとうございます。サーバが私を認証してから接続を終了するというトレースを見ることができます。 – Sriram

+0

Git Bashを使用して、より多くのトレース方法を有効にするにはどうすればよいですか? Git BashがWindows Power Shellで私のために開きます。 – Sriram

+0

いいえ、それはabashシェルを開きます – VonC

関連する問題